# AWS deployment config file # To use in a Bash shell script: # source example_deploy_conf.py # # $EXAMPLEVAR now has a value # To use in a Python script: # from example_deploy_conf import * # or # import importlib # cf = importlib.import_module('example_deploy_conf') # # cf.EXAMPLEVAR now has a value # DON'T PUT SPACES AROUND THE = # because that would confuse Bash. # Example values: "string in double quotes", 32, True, False # NUM_NODES is the number of nodes to deploy NUM_NODES=3 # BRANCH is either "pypi" or the name of a local Git branch # (e.g. "master" or "feat/3627/optional-delimiter-in-txfile") # It's where to get the BigchainDB code to be deployed on the nodes BRANCH="master" # WHAT_TO_DEPLOY is either "servers" or "clients" # What do you want to deploy? WHAT_TO_DEPLOY="servers" # SSH_KEY_NAME is the name of the SSH private key file # in $HOME/.ssh/ # It is used for SSH communications with AWS instances. SSH_KEY_NAME="not-set-yet" # USE_KEYPAIRS_FILE is either True or False # Should node keypairs be read from keypairs.py? # (If False, then the keypairs will be whatever is in the the # BigchainDB config files in the confiles directory.) USE_KEYPAIRS_FILE=False # IMAGE_ID is the Amazon Machine Image (AMI) id to use # in all the servers/instances to be launched. # Canonical (the company behind Ubuntu) generates many AMIs # and you can search for one that meets your needs at: # https://cloud-images.ubuntu.com/locator/ec2/ # Example: At one point, if you searched for # eu-central-1 16.04 LTS amd64 hvm:ebs-ssd # you would get this AMI ID: IMAGE_ID="ami-8504fdea" # INSTANCE_TYPE is the type of AWS instance to launch # i.e. How many CPUs do you want? How much storage? etc. # Examples: "t2.medium", "m3.2xlarge", "c3.8xlarge", "c4.8xlarge" # For all options, see https://aws.amazon.com/ec2/instance-types/ INSTANCE_TYPE="t2.medium" # SECURITY_GROUP is the name of the AWS security group to use. # That security group must exist. # Examples: "bigchaindb", "bcdbsecure" SECURITY_GROUP="bigchaindb" # USING_EBS is True if you want to attach an Amazon EBS volume USING_EBS=True # EBS_VOLUME_SIZE is the size of the EBS volume to attach, in GiB # Since we assume 'gp2' volumes (for now), the possible range is 1 to 16384 # If USING_EBS=False, EBS_VOLUME_SIZE is irrelevant and not used EBS_VOLUME_SIZE=30 # EBS_OPTIMIZED is True or False, depending on whether you want # EBS-optimized instances. See: # https://docs.aws.amazon.com/AWSEC2/latest/UserGuide/EBSOptimized.html # Not all instance types support EBS optimization. # Setting EBS_OPTIMIZED=True may cost more, but not always. # If USING_EBS=False, EBS_OPTIMIZED is irrelevant and not used EBS_OPTIMIZED=False # ENABLE_WEB_ADMIN is True or False, depending on whether you want # the RethinkDB web administration console / interface to be enabled. ENABLE_WEB_ADMIN=True # BIND_HTTP_TO_LOCALHOST is True or False, depending on whether # you want the RethinkDB web interface port to be bound to localhost # (which is more secure). See https://www.rethinkdb.com/docs/security/ # If ENABLE_WEB_ADMIN is False, BIND_HTTP_TO_LOCALHOST is irrelevant and not used BIND_HTTP_TO_LOCALHOST=True
